Director of National Intelligence Tulsi Gabbard is expected to make a surprise appearance at the National Association of Secretaries of State in Washington, DC on Friday. This comes after the FBI raided Fulton County, Georgia’s election center earlier in the week, at which Gabbard was present. 

According to Axios, Gabbard, as well as Attorney General Pam Bondi and DHS Secretary Kristi Noem, were added to the conference’s schedule last minute with a 45-minute slot at 3 pm. A source said that Bondi no longer plans to attend, while another source familiar with the matter said it was possible that only Gabbard will be in attendance.   

During the FBI search in Fulton County on Wednesday, a US official familiar with the matter told the Wall Street Journal that the warrant authorized agents to seek ballots, 2025 voters rolls, ballot images, and tabulator tapes. The warrant reportedly said that the documents were being sought as part of an investigation into potential violations of federal law against destroying election records, as well as another statute that deals with the submission of fraudulent votes. 

Speaking with reporters at the premiere of First Lady Melania Trump’s film Melania on Thursday night, Trump said of Gabbard’s appearance at the election center, "She's working very hard on trying to keep the election safe. And she's done a very good job." He added, "And they, as you know, they got into the votes, you got a signed judge's order in Georgia. And you're going to see some interesting things happening. They've been trying to get there for a long time."

A DNI spokesperson told Fox News, "Director Gabbard recognizes that election security is essential for the integrity of our republic and our nation’s security. As DNI, she has a vital role in identifying vulnerabilities in our critical infrastructure and protecting against exploitation. We know through intelligence and public reporting that electronic voting systems have been and are vulnerable to exploitation. President Trump’s directive to secure our elections was clear, and DNI Gabbard has and will continue to take actions within her authorities, alongside our interagency partners, to support ensuring the integrity of our elections."
